shinko ind.ltd
type:amr
turbine rotor excessive axial displacement trip relay
electric source:ac110/220volt
output(scr)
ac 12-220volt
max.1 amp
weight:2kg

The Shinko AMR Turbine Rotor Excessive Axial Displacement Trip Relay is a precision safety device designed to protect steam and gas turbines against excessive axial displacement. This relay plays a critical role in turbine protection systems by monitoring shaft movement and triggering a shutdown if the rotor moves beyond safe limits, preventing severe damage, costly repairs, or catastrophic failure.
